Finance Review Summary — Corvane Product Line Pricing

Prepared for sales leads.

Our review of the Corvane line shows current list prices sit roughly 8% below comparable offerings, while gross margin has slipped to 31% due to component cost inflation. We recommend a staged increase: 4% at the next catalog refresh, with a further 3% contingent on renewal rates holding. Discount authority should be tightened to 10% without director approval. Volume customers will receive advance notice. The rationale tied to our broader plans is noted below.

board note of tahog-yagef: Headcount on the Ralael team goes from 9 to 80 by the end of April. Gross margin on Ralael came in at 15 percent against a plan of 5 percent.

### SeatScape Renderer API

The SeatScape service renders interactive seat maps for the Orpheum Hall booking flow and exposes a single endpoint that accepts a venue layout ID plus a pricing tier overlay. During incidents, verify the renderer first by requesting a known-good layout, since downstream booking errors frequently trace back to a stale layout cache here. All requests must carry the internal service key in the auth header; anonymous calls are rejected with a 401. The key currently in rotation for production is shown below.

service key, tafog-fajop: kto11_qcz7hs8cjIG

### Action item: snapshot coverage for Brindle UI kit

The outage shipped because a regression in the dropdown renderer passed review unnoticed; we had zero snapshot tests on shared components. Add snapshot tests to every exported component in the Brindle kit, run them in CI on each merge, and fail builds on unreviewed diffs. Keep snapshots small by mocking theme tokens. Future maintainers: update snapshots deliberately, never with a blind regenerate flag. CI thresholds and limits are defined below.

constants for hawif-hawip:
RATE_LIMITS = {
    "gileth": 347,
    "rusdor": 693,
}

## Changed defaults

Heads up: the Ledgerline tax-rate lookup cache now defaults to a 15-minute TTL instead of 24 hours. Turns out rates in the Veldt County sandbox were going stale mid-demo, which was embarrassing. Eviction is now LRU rather than FIFO, and the cache warms on boot. If you're reviewing, check that nothing hardcodes the old TTL. The new defaults land as follows.

deployment values, bajop-taweg:
holwyn:
  log_level: debug
  metrics_host: metrics.holwyn.zemvarsys.internal
  pool_size: 32